What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?
Dalmatian/Pit Bull Terrier mixes are best suited for homes that can provide plenty of mental stimulation and physical activity. They thrive in environments where they receive consistent companionship and structure.
How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?
This mix typically enjoys having access to a secure yard to play and roam, but they are also happy with regular walks and exercise as long as their energy needs are met each day.
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?
Dalmatian/Pit Bull Terrier mixes can be great companions for children when properly socialized, due to their playful and affectionate nature. Supervision and early training are important to encourage positive interactions.
